Food Allergen – Garlic / Serum is a diagnostic test that detects allergic sensitivity to garlic (Allium sativum) by measuring specific IgE antibodies in the blood. Metropolis Healthcare uses advanced immunoassay technology to provide precise and reliable detection of garlic-related allergens. This test is recommended for individuals who experience itching, rashes, swelling, digestive discomfort, or respiratory issues after consuming garlic or garlic-containing foods. The results help clinicians confirm garlic allergy and guide safe dietary choices and long-term allergy management.

What does the Garlic allergen test measure at Metropolis Healthcare?
It measures IgE antibodies that indicate an allergic reaction to garlic proteins.

Who should consider taking this test at Metropolis Healthcare?
Individuals who experience symptoms after consuming raw garlic, cooked garlic, or garlic-based seasonings may benefit.

What symptoms may prompt a doctor to recommend this test at Metropolis Healthcare?
Symptoms such as itching, rashes, swelling, stomach pain, nausea, or breathing difficulty after garlic intake may lead to testing.
